monday dev is a product to plan, track, and ship software while staying connected to the business, featuring AI capabilities that allow it to analyze bugs as they are submitted, summarize product documents, and automatically assign tasks.

Productfolio is product management software designed to enable teams to focus on building products. The software gives end-to-end workflow tools to empower teams and to align the workflow. Users can define 'what' and ‘why’ so that the teams can work in the same direction. Productfolio also lets users prioritize opportunities to help create a roadmap. This platform is a product managers dream! If you are meeting with your team a lot for brains storming sessions, this is a great tool as it has an ideas list (my favorite aspect of the platform) where you can write in any ideas you have then task them to certain topics and tag people in the task! You can also move these ideas over to a "to-do's" list and then a "in progress" and "completed" list respectively. This has greatly helped our team take our ideas from just an idea to actually fulfilling it! This may not be helpful if your focuses are only on one idea or topics but this does help you bring your project along with a timeline so you can complete your work in a timely manner!

The similarity of Asana and Productfolio is task management but Productfolio exceeds it tenfolds as there are timeline trackers, to-do list organizers, ideas list, etc. The UI/UX is cleaner on Productfolio and easier to digest which is helpful when training new employees. I would highly recommend Productfolio over Asana!
